深信服EDS培训总结发表时间:2020-08-04 15:27 后续存储项目增多,就把EDS的培训做了一个简单的框架总结。大家共同学习。 EDS全称深信服企业级分布式存储。下面从产品认识、组网、部署配置三个方向给大家做总结介绍。 一:产品认识 EDS分布式存储主要分为两大块类型的存储,高性能块存储和通用容量型存储 高性能块存储: 1:块存储是将底层的裸磁盘整个映射给服务器使用:读写快、但是不利于共享 2:适用于高性能SAN存储。 3:使用ISCSI接口提供服务:挂载LUN后需要初始化才可使用。 4:块级数据:以磁盘、卷提供服务。 5:每个节点至少1块SSD,2HDD。 6:SSD与HDD的磁盘配比最低要求为1:7,推荐为1:3,容量配比为5%-10% 通用型容量存储:分为文件存储和对象存储 一:文件存储 1:存储端划分目录给客户端主机使用,利于共享。 2:主要适用于音视频、高性能计算、视频监控、数据备份等场景。 3:提供标准的CIFS(windows)、NFS(Linux)、FTP协议端口,这就使得有自己的文件系统、不需要初始化即可使用。 4:SSD:HDD推荐配比1:5、SSD最小容量限制为480G、HDD最小限制为1T、EC4+2策略要求3-5节点最少2SSD+4HDD、6节点要求每个节点最少1块SSD、1HDD。在EC8+2策略中,至少要求5节点、,每个节点2SSD、4HDD 二:对象存储 1:兼容S3接口、为用户提供高可靠、低成本、自修复、PB级别的弹性云存储平台。 1)块存储单个LUN容量仅为PB级别 2)文件存储的文件数量受限于文件系统 3)单个文件系统文件数量较多时,源数据索引的方式查询较慢、性能下降。 4)文件系统目录树较深、运维难度高 2:适用于文件归档、备份、视频应用、网盘、大数据分析、混合云数据部署。 3:对象存储引入对象与桶的概念 1)传统文件系统是树形结构 2)对象存储时二层结构,通过对象ID查找 4:SSD:HDD推荐配比1:5、SSD最小容量限制为480G、HDD最小限制为1T、EC4+2策略要求3-5节点最少2SSD+4HDD、6节点要求每个节点最少1块SSD、1HDD。在EC8+2策略中,至少要求5节点、,每个节点2SSD、4HDD 二:组网 1:存储外网 1)用于对外提供存储业务 2)建议堆叠、必须万兆 3)与超融合对接的情况下,单交换机:直接接到存储私网的交换机上,双交换机链路聚合:接到其中一台交换机上:原因是超融合桌面云存储私网聚合协议为私有聚合协议,不是通用聚合协议。 2:管理网:用于集群环境主机运维管理 3:存储私网: 1)存储节点数据通信、数据同步 2)建议堆叠、必须万兆 4:虚拟IP池: 1)虚拟ip池里的IP地址石少要和主机台数相对应 2)虚拟IP池地址实际会落在EDS主机的存储外网口上 3)虚拟IP的作用是为了保证存储高可用 5:接入IP 1)要求和虚拟IP池内的IP在同一网段,与业务服务器存储挂载口网络互通 2)接入ip的作用是为了保障存储的负载均衡:业务服务器通过接入IP访问存储,接入IP将请求分发到虚拟IP池,从而分发到不同主机上,保障负载均衡 三:部署配置 一:基本配置: 1)组建集群 2)配置网络:配置存储私网:万兆光口,交换机建议堆叠、采用主备和链路均衡模式、配置存储私网IP;配置存储外网:万兆光口、交换机建议堆叠。采用主备和链路均衡模式、配置业务IP。 3)配置集群时间,建议采用统一NTP 二:存储池配置: 1:基本配置 1)每个集群只允许创建一个高性能块存储和一个容量型通用存储池 2)部署容量型通用存储池:1:创建通用型容量存储、填写名称、纠删码策略、磁盘数量。2:缓存盘全局配置。3:确认配置信息。 2:高性能块存储配置: 1)创建快存储池:确认磁盘配比 信息、确认块存储配置信息,需要满足磁盘组配比要求,推荐每个磁盘组配置6个HDD,SSD与HDD的磁盘配比最低要求为1:7,推荐为1:3,容量配比为5%-10% 2)创建虚拟卷: 容量:经过冗余策略后实际可用的lun容量。 分配模式:预分配与精简分配 优化磁盘性能:该虚拟卷优先占用SSD缓存盘空间,提升LUN性能 条带数 :可以并发读取写入的条带数量。数值以大为优 3)创建业务访问服务器: 标识方法:IP或者IQN 配置是否需要认证。 4)关联服务器和虚拟卷 允许服务器访问该虚拟卷 明确操作系统类型、IP 需要确认服务器同时挂载一个虚拟卷,需要设置该虚拟卷为指定多台服务器访问,tip:指定多台服务器访问一个虚拟卷,由于ISCSI协议本身不提供共享机制,多台服务器之间访问为互斥关系,需要在服务器侧提供共享访问机制:例如使用服务器集群调度机制 5)挂载 1):windows使用ISCSI发起程序连接挂载该虚拟卷,挂载后需要磁盘初始化才可正常使用。 2):Linux: 安装iscsiadm:yum install iscsi-initiator-utils -y 发现ISCSI:iscsiadm -m discovery -t sendtargets -p 192.168.1.20 发现后记录发现的IQN 挂载LUN:iscsiadm -m node -T <LUN_iqn> -l 3:对象存储配置 1:适用场景:海量非结构化存储场景、具备高性能、搞拓展、共享优势;根据ID查找,二层结构。效率高 2:配置虚拟IP池 3:创建对象存储账号,生成访问密钥,access key id和secret access key 4:创建bucket:选择拥有者:将bucket与要不过户账号绑定,配额、冗余策略、小对象合并、Qos限制、多版本功能、生命周期限制。 5:对象存储使用:安装S3 browser 4:文件存储配置 1:概念&适用场景:网络挂载:操作对象为文件和文件夹、文件存储支持对外提供NFS、CIFS、FTP、适用于音视频、高性能计算、视频监控、数据备份、共享存储。 2:配置虚拟IP池:文件存储无需配置接入IP、作用是为了保障高可用 3:创建文件存储目录: NFS(Linux、Unix、mac):创建NFS文件目录、配置允许访问的客户端IP地址信息 CIFS(windows、mac):创建CIFS文件目录、创建允许访问目录的用户账号密码、访问读写权限 FTP :创建FTP文件目录、创建允许访问目录的用户账号、访问读写权限 4:配额限制 容量阈值限制:该目录所能承载的容量大小 文件数阈值设置:该目录所能承载的文件数量 5:权限设置: 目录权限:EDS系统上创建的目录,此目录本身的权限、通常保持默认 客户端权限:客户端访问文件目录的权限,NFS客户端、CIFS客户端、FTP用户 6:快照策略配置 7:挂载 windows://192.168.1.254 Linux:Linux需安装NFS服务,ubuntu可以使用“apt-get install nfs-common” 、centos可以使用“yum install nfs-utils”进行安装。 mount命令挂载目录属于临时挂载方式,重启后会失效;若要永久挂载则需要修改“/etc/fstab”文件或修改“rc.local”文件 showmount -e ip 查看EDS上可访问的目录 mkdir 在Linux客户端本地创建挂载目录 mount命令将文件目录挂载到本地 df -h 查看挂载结果 |